Brush all surfaces of your teeth. Many people tend to concentrate only on the outer surfaces of the teeth(the part that shows when they smile or talk) ignoring the inner surfaces(where the tongue rests) and chewing surfaces. Don't forget to brush your tongue.
When brushing, concentrate on the particular area and apply repeated strokes say two or three strokes before moving on to the next area.
Brush for at least 2 mins. Dentists recommend 2 mins as the appropriate brushing time as any time less than that means brushing hasn't been thorough.
